
Just got this diffuser the other day and finally had time to give it a test. I took a couple photos of an object with just ambient (overcast) outdoor light coming through a window.
Overall I’d say it works fairly well. The instructions on putting on the flash are a little sketchy to me. Could just be me. Here are the results.
Update 12/19: I have used this a couple more times and while I like the results I don’t enjoy the struggle that ensues trying to put this thing on the flash. I do really like that it flattens out for easy storage in my bag but it’s a pain to attach. Probably just me though.
Update 01/13/2008: I have gotten used to attaching the Origami to the flash and I no longer have any difficulty. It’s just one of those things you have to get used to. Just takes a few seconds to do.
